The 1020's OIS is fantastic for smooth video (I'm pretty sure the Z2 doesn't have optical image stabilisation but I'm happy to be corrected) because the whole sensor floats on ball bearings, not to mention the lossless zoom (3x zoom @1080p) but at night on video grain does tend to show up. To put it straight IMO the low-light video quality isn't as magical as the low-light photo quality (for obvious reasons)

I own both the Z2 and 1020, the Z2 does not have OIS but the videos are really well stabilized by software and the 4k resolution is a gimmick wich only records for 3 to 4 minutes. If i really have to choose for quality with no gimmicks i would recomend the 1020. The Z2 is good by smartphone standards (up in the high end) but the 1020 is still in a league of its own, not only video but also the recorded audio is way better than the Z2. The Z2 is really an allrounder wich does not really excels but does everything well (apps, ecosystem, dual speakers, good cam etc).
